dede移动网站怎么和pc端数据库共享

  1. AutoCMS
  2. /
  3. 建站资讯
  4. /
  5. 网站
logo
马楠程

网站  2024-10-23 19:52:00   499

dede移动网站怎么和pc端数据库共享

在当今互联网时代,移动设备的普及使得网站需要具备多端适配的能力。如何实现移动网站与PC端数据库的共享,成为了众多网站开发者需要解决的问题。以下是具体的实现方案。

技术基础与准备工作

实现移动网站与PC端数据库的共享,首先需要建立在稳定可靠的网络基础上。这需要利用现代的网络技术,如HTTP/HTTPS协议等,确保数据传输的稳定与安全。数据库的选择也是关键,常用的如MySQL、MongoDB等关系型或非关系型数据库,需要具备高并发读写能力,以满足多端访问的需求。

数据库访问层的设计

在移动网站和PC端共享数据库的过程中,数据库访问层的设计至关重要。通过设计统一的API接口,可以实现不同端对数据库的访问。这些API接口应具备良好的扩展性和兼容性,支持多种编程语言的调用。为了保证数据的安全性,需要对API接口进行权限验证和访问控制。

数据同步与处理

在移动网站和PC端之间共享数据库时,数据的同步与处理是一个重要的环节。首先需要建立一套数据同步机制,确保两端的数据能够实时更新。这可以通过定时同步、触发器等方式实现。对于数据的处理,需要考虑数据的格式、大小、安全性等方面的问题,进行相应的预处理和校验工作。

安全防护措施

为了保证移动网站与PC端数据库共享的安全性,需要采取一系列的安全防护措施。首先是对网络通信进行加密处理,使用HTTPS等加密协议进行数据传输。其次是对API接口进行权限验证和访问控制,防止未经授权的访问和数据泄露。还需要定期对数据库进行备份和恢复测试,确保数据的安全性和可靠性。

测试与优化

在实现移动网站与PC端数据库共享后,需要进行全面的测试和优化工作。测试包括功能测试、性能测试、安全测试等方面,确保系统的稳定性和可靠性。优化则包括对系统性能的优化、代码的优化等,提高系统的运行效率和用户体验。

实现移动网站与PC端数据库的共享需要综合考虑技术基础、准备工作、数据库访问层设计、数据同步与处理、安全防护措施以及测试与优化等方面的问题。只有综合考虑这些因素并采取相应的措施才能确保系统的稳定性和可靠性达到最佳状态。